> Spectrum is a 16 bit application, and Contiki is an 8 bit system. The
> two do not mix, and Contiki has not effect on Spectrum. It is the
> Marinetti Link Layer for the Uthernet card that controls access with
> Spectrum.
>
> If you are using Spectrum with the Uthernet card, then you need the
> Uthernet Link Layer for Marinetti. You can get that from
> <http://www.a2retrosystems.com/>.
>
> The current version of Spectrum is 2.5.3. Spectrum is still a commercial
> product, and so if you need another copy, you need to go to the only
> official distributor, Syndicomm <https://store.syndicomm.com/>.
